    Waterman 16 – Black Chased Hard Rubber Eyedropper with nickel-plated clip. Large Waterman #6 14k Manifold nib. MANIFOLD means ultra-firm! - $150

    Waterman 16 – Black Hard Rubber Eyedropper with gold-plated clip. Some brassing on the clip and minor discoloration to the ebonite. The 14k Waterman #6 nib is a lively medium. - $175

    Sterling Silver Art Nouveau Overlay Eyedropper – Hallmarked Sterling Silver Art Nouveau overlay is beautiful, but I cannot tell who made this pen. Presumably from between 1910-1930. Warranted 14k Nib has a great feel! - $140

    UNIC Grey Lizard/Snake Celluloid Fountain Pen – This smaller pen becomes full-sized when posted and features a flexible 18k Gold Unic #3 nib. The beautiful celluloid used is the same as on the extremely expensive Soennecken 222 series, which stands as one of the great celluloids ever created. This is a lever-filler, but does not have an ink sac installed currently. – $120

    Soennecken 111 Superior – Black celluloid 111 Superior with fully working click-piston. Arguably, the greatest filling system ever in a pen that was the main competitor to the Montblanc 146 when they debuted together in post-war Germany. All working perfectly, but in the interest of full disclosure the cork piston seal movement gives a little tension (does not impact function or use of the pen at all). Excellent clarity in the ink window and truly one of the grail pens for any vintage German pen fan. - $300
